The Boat, the Oar, and the Team" This episode explores the technical complexity of rowing boats, from the iconic eight-person shells to single sculls, detailing how each boat type requires different skills and teamwork approaches. Host Ollie Bennett breaks down the specific responsibilities of each seat position in the boat, explains the crucial but often misunderstood role of the coxswain, and examines the intricate team dynamics that transform individual rowers into synchronized crews. The episode covers boat engineering, position-specific responsibilities, the development of "boat sense," and the trust-building that creates championship crews.
